That's probably a better idea. Also, one thing that helps is changing the way full auto recoil works in the game. SR designers believe (erroneously) that the longer you hold down the trigger, the more inaccurate your fire becomes. IRL, that's just not true. In my experience, full-auto fire very quickly hits a plateau, or a rhythm, if you will. Once you have fired 3-5 rounds in full auto, and continue to hold down the trigger, the weapon will fall into a sort of cadence, and will normally be quite controllable. The key about automatic fire is it's uses. At relatively close range, it is fairly easy to put a lot of bullets into a man-sized target with autofire. However, as your target moves further and further away, it becomes increasingly difficult to put all of your shots on target. However, putting a lot of bullets in the air in this manner can actually INCREASE your chance to hit your target with at least one round. SR4 tries to model that with Wide and Narrow bursts, but I don't really care for the mechanics. |

To figure in the range thing, you could always multiply the recoil penalty by the range increment -1... half penalty at close range, normal at medium, double at long, three times at extreme. Or you could get rid of the -1 if you want, shorten up that effective range a bit.
I used to use a houserule where gunfire at "point blank" (basically, close combat ranges but not involved in close combat, like when a character stuck his submachinegun in the window of a car and unloaded on the driver) experienced only half of the recoil penalty. Seemed to work okay, and upped the popularity of machine pistols. |
